TuxCare Extended Lifecycle Support for PHP

Generic filters

TuxCare Extended Lifecycle Support for PHP

Version
1.0.1
Requires
18.0.72
Developer
Plesk
Platform
unix

This extension for Plesk helps administrators migrate End-of-Life (EoL) Plesk PHP versions to secure TuxCare Extended Lifecycle Support (ELS) for PHP. The extension automates migration, preserves all PHP extensions and settings, and ensures ongoing security updates for legacy PHP versions.

What It Does

When PHP versions reach end-of-life, they stop receiving security updates, exposing sites to vulnerabilities. This extension:

  • Detects all EoL Plesk PHP versions (5.6, 7.0, 7.1, 7.2, 7.3, 7.4, 8.0) installed on your server
  • Shows how many sites use each version and lists them
  • Installs TuxCare ELS PHP packages with extended support
  • Migrates sites from EoL Plesk PHP to secure TuxCare ELS PHP versions (named X.Y.Z (Secured) in Plesk)
  • Preserves PHP configuration and handler settings

Getting Started

  1. Install the extension from the Plesk Extensions Catalog
  2. Install your TuxCare ELS PHP license key
  3. Go to Extensions > TuxCare Extended Lifecycle Support for PHP
  4. Review detected EoL PHP versions and affected sites
  5. Use Install & Switch buttons to migrate sites

For full TuxCare ELS PHP documentation, visit: https://docs.tuxcare.com/els-for-languages/php/

Key Features

Web Interface

  • Dashboard: View all EoL PHP versions, site counts, and installation status
  • One-click install, configure, and switch operations
  • Rollback: Switch sites back to original Plesk PHP if needed

Command Line Interface

Full CLI support for automation and scripting:

# List EoL PHP versions and status
plesk ext tuxcare-php --list

# Install and configure TuxCare ELS PHP 7.4
plesk ext tuxcare-php --install-configure -version 7.4

# Switch all Plesk PHP 7.4 sites to TuxCare ELS PHP 7.4
plesk ext tuxcare-php --switch -version 7.4

Supported Environments

Operating Systems: CentOS 7, RHEL/AlmaLinux 8-9, Debian 10-12, Ubuntu 18.04-24.04 (x86-64 only)

PHP Versions: 5.6, 7.0, 7.1, 7.2, 7.3, 7.4, 8.0 (EoL versions)

Requirements: Plesk 18.0.72+, TuxCare ELS PHP license, administrator access

Benefits for Server Administrators

Security

  • Ongoing security patches for EoL PHP versions
  • Vulnerability management without app changes
  • Compliance for security audits

Efficiency

  • Fully automated TuxCare ELS PHP installation and configuration
  • Bulk operations for multiple sites
  • Minimal downtime and easy rollback

Risk Reduction

  • Preserves PHP configuration
  • Staged deployment – switch sites individually or in bulk after evaluating the TuxCare ELS PHP version
  • Rollback if needed

Install TuxCare Extended Lifecycle Support for PHP extension

Hostname or IP or URL of your Plesk instance: